Is 2007 a good year for the Sequoia?

Across the 5 Sequoia model years we track, complaint volume runs from 1 (2022) to 136 (2007). With 136 complaints, the 2007 Sequoia sits abovethe model's median of 7.

These are raw NHTSA complaint totals, not adjusted for how many cars sold or how long each model year has been on the road. Older and higher-selling years accumulate more complaints.
